  1. Martin Nodell (/ n oʊ ˈ d ɛ l /; November 15, 1915 – December 9, 2006) was an American cartoonist and commercial artist, best known as the creator of the Golden Age superhero Green Lantern. Some of his work appeared under the pen name Mart Dellon.

    Martin Nodell has won countless awards over his years of touring comic book shows across America. He is most recognized for the following: 1985, 1994- the OrlandoCon Ignatz Award in Orlando Florida. 1986- the Inkpot Award at San Diego Comic-Con.
